French President Emmanuel Macron will hold a crisis cabinet meeting Monday on the uncontrolled fires spreading across southern France that have so far forced more than 250,000 people from their homes. Spain's Prime Minister Pedro Sanchez will visit fire-hit areas in Valencia in the east of Spain, where firefighters are battling a new blaze that has forced thousands to flee their homes.
